2. Ventilation

An island cooker hood is a fantastic way to include style to your kitchen while getting rid of undesirable cooking odours. It is likewise developed to ensure that your kitchen is smoke-free and assists air circulation within the room, making it fresher and cleaner.

There are several alternatives for kitchen extractor hoods on the marketplace and each has its own benefits and drawbacks. Some are ducted and blow the gases out of your home through ductwork; others are recirculating and utilize charcoal filters to remove odours from the air before returning it to your kitchen. It is very important to consider the size of your kitchen and how often you cook before selecting the ideal model for you.

Among the main factors that individuals pick an island hood is because it permits them to keep their stove in the middle of their kitchen, instead of versus the wall. This makes it simpler for them to develop a more open and inviting area for socialising and amusing.

Another advantage of a kitchen island hood is that it provides much better ventilation than wall chimney hoods. This is since they are created to be broader and are developed with a greater extraction capacity, making it more effective at clearing unwanted smells from the room.

A kitchen over island extractor fan extractor hood appropriates for large and open-plan kitchens and is generally installed in the ceiling above your hob. If you choose a ducted hood then you will require to link it to an external air vent in order to extract the air and get rid of cooking odours and air-borne grease. A recirculating choice, on the other hand, does not need an external connection and can simply be installed with a recirculation set or carbon filter to sieve cooking odours and smoke from the air before it is pumped back into your kitchen.
3. Noise

A kitchen extractor hood island is created to clear air from wetness, smoke and odours generated while cooking - a crucial function that adds to keeping big open kitchen areas odour-free and habitable. It's likewise a beautiful design function that strikes a balance between functionality and aesthetic, providing a vibrant statement to your kitchen space.

Kitchen hoods create a certain quantity of sound, especially when they are running at higher extraction speed. However, contemporary designs are geared up with advanced noise decrease systems to substantially lower this noise level.

Some models are likewise designed to reduce sound through making use of sound-absorbing products and acoustic elements. In addition, you can even more lower sound levels by implementing noise-reducing strategies in your kitchen, such as installing acoustic panels or insulation on neighboring walls and ceilings.

There are numerous different types of cooker hood extractors to choose from consisting of downdraft, wall mounted chimney, telescopic, island, pop-up and slide out. A downdraft extractor is set up under your counter area and increases directly up beside your hob when it is in use, developing a sleek minimalist aesthetic. A wall mounted chimney hood is put on the wall above your range and is a more prominent feature in the kitchen - it is not appropriate for kitchens with a low ceiling.

ciarra-island-cooker-hood-48cm-550m3-h-airflow-cbcb4838-wifi-app-touch-control-ceiling-hood-4-speed-with-booster-recirculating-kitchen-extractor-fan-3543-small.jpgAn island extractor fan for island hob fan is hung in the ceiling above your hob and functions as an attractive kitchen statement. It removes wetness, odours and smoke in your kitchen by venting the air outdoors through an exhaust duct or recirculating the air in your home with charcoal filters. Ducted extractor hoods can be more intricate to install and need regular upkeep. Nevertheless, they offer superior ventilation and eliminate more air-borne particles than recirculating models. A non-vented island hood is an easier alternative however doesn't vent the air exterior and may not be as efficient as a ducted design.
